T. Rowe Price Investment Management, Inc. (TRPIM), a division of T. Rowe Price Group established in August 2022 and headquartered in Baltimore, Maryland, is an active investment manager overseeing hundreds of billions in assets, focusing on equity and fixed-income strategies for institutional clients and sub-advisory mandates. Spun off from the parent company founded in 1937 by Thomas Rowe Price, Jr., TRPIM operates as a distinct entity with around 900 employees, emphasizing a research-driven, long-term approach rooted in fundamental analysis and disciplined risk management. Managing portfolios like large-cap growth and international equity funds, it complements T. Rowe Price’s broader offerings while targeting sophisticated investors such as pension funds and endowments with tailored, high-conviction solutions. Under the leadership of president Rob Sharps, TRPIM upholds the firm’s legacy of integrity and client focus, adapting its founder’s value-oriented philosophy to modern institutional needs.

T. Rowe Price Investment Management's Q4 2023 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2023, T. Rowe Price Investment Management held 644 positions worth $154B, up 8.7% from $141B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

T. Rowe Price Investment Management's Q4 2023 filing shows 73 new, 297 increased, 219 reduced and 48 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Veralto: 18,675,505 shares worth $1.54B. The largest sale was Thermo Fisher Scientific, an estimated $1.05B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 22% of assets, up from 22%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.
